Sumatra : Lost in Time with the Flower People

The Mentawai people who live on the eponymous islands to the west of Sumatra are better known as the 'Flower People', because the notion of beauty is essential to their culture. This culture also pays attention to the spirits of the forest, which the locals both venerate and fear. They hunt, fish and raise livestock for food, but the Flower People are best known for their tattoos, often from head to toe. Day 3-8Mentawai Immersion

Day 3-8Mentawai Immersion

  • Over the course of six days, you’ll immerse yourself in the daily rhythms of Mentawai life. From learning how to prepare sago ,their staple food, to searching for sago grubs in the forest, helping craft traditional kabit loincloths, or discovering how they prepare poison for their hunting arrows, you’ll take part in time-honored practices passed down through generations.

    You’ll join the women of the clan for river fishing or head into the forest for walks in search of fruit or visits to nearby uma (traditional houses).

    Evenings offer a special opportunity to spend time with the clan's shamans (Sikerei) and deepen your connection with the host family. Please note that while a shamanic ceremony or hunting expedition would be a rare and remarkable experience, we cannot guarantee their occurrence.

    You’ll also have the chance to meet another Mentawai family — Aman Ipai — who lives just an hour’s walk away.
